排序
Linux自動(dòng)化構(gòu)建工具make和Makefile怎么使用
一、make和Makefile的作用 在一個(gè)工程中的源文件不計(jì)數(shù),其按類型、功能、模塊分別放在若干個(gè)目錄中,makefile定義了一系列的 規(guī)則來(lái)指定,哪些文件需要先編譯,哪些文件需要后編譯,哪些文件需...
Java String類equals方法的實(shí)現(xiàn)機(jī)制與調(diào)試現(xiàn)象有哪些值得探討的問(wèn)題?
深入探究java string類equals方法的實(shí)現(xiàn)機(jī)制與調(diào)試現(xiàn)象 本文深入探討Java String類equals方法的實(shí)現(xiàn)機(jī)制,并分析在JDK 18環(huán)境下調(diào)試過(guò)程中可能遇到的困惑。 String.equals方法的源碼邏輯:該方...
linux是哪個(gè)國(guó)家的
Linux是美國(guó)的,是一套免費(fèi)使用和自由傳播的類Unix操作系統(tǒng),是一個(gè)基于POSIX的多用戶、多任務(wù)、支持多線程和多CPU的操作系統(tǒng),該操作系統(tǒng)的內(nèi)核是由擁有美國(guó)國(guó)籍的“林納斯·托瓦茲”在1991年1...
Redis如何實(shí)現(xiàn)延遲隊(duì)列?方法介紹
延遲隊(duì)列,顧名思義它是一種帶有延遲功能的消息隊(duì)列。那么,是在什么場(chǎng)景下我才需要這樣的隊(duì)列呢? 1. 背景 我們先看看以下業(yè)務(wù)場(chǎng)景: 當(dāng)訂單一直處于未支付狀態(tài)時(shí),如何及時(shí)的關(guān)閉訂單 如何定...
Linux服務(wù)器日志清理策略是什么
linux服務(wù)器日志清理策略主要包括以下幾個(gè)方面: 日志文件管理 日志輪轉(zhuǎn)(Log Rotation) 使用logrotate工具定期壓縮、備份和刪除舊日志文件。 配置文件通常位于/etc/logrotate.conf或/etc/logr...
php標(biāo)準(zhǔn)庫(kù)的使用方法
php標(biāo)準(zhǔn)庫(kù)(spl)提供內(nèi)建類和接口解決常見(jiàn)編程問(wèn)題。1.splautoloader支持注冊(cè)多個(gè)自動(dòng)加載函數(shù),提升類文件加載效率;2.splobjectstorage允許以對(duì)象為鍵存儲(chǔ)數(shù)據(jù),適用于緩存和元數(shù)據(jù)綁定場(chǎng)景...
uni-app和傳統(tǒng)小程序開(kāi)發(fā)的區(qū)別
uni-app和傳統(tǒng)小程序的主要區(qū)別在于開(kāi)發(fā)流程、技術(shù)棧和性能表現(xiàn)。1. uni-app基于vue.js,支持“一次開(kāi)發(fā),多端運(yùn)行”,適用于多平臺(tái)開(kāi)發(fā)。2. 傳統(tǒng)小程序針對(duì)單一平臺(tái),使用平臺(tái)原生工具和語(yǔ)言。...
如何通過(guò)日志定位Debian Node.js問(wèn)題
本文指導(dǎo)您如何利用日志文件排查Debian系統(tǒng)中Node.js應(yīng)用程序的錯(cuò)誤。 步驟一:找到日志文件 首先,確定您的Node.js應(yīng)用的日志文件存放位置。通常位于應(yīng)用根目錄下的logs文件夾。如果您使用了第...
swoole worker有事件輪詢嗎
Swoole提供了完善的進(jìn)程管理機(jī)制,當(dāng)Worker進(jìn)程異常退出,如發(fā)生PHP的致命錯(cuò)誤、被其他程序誤殺,或達(dá)到max_request次數(shù)之后正常退出。? ? ? ? ? ? ? ? ? ? ? ? ? ?(推薦學(xué)習(xí): ...
Java無(wú)參靜態(tài)方法中,如何獲取調(diào)用該方法的類?
在Java中,從無(wú)參靜態(tài)方法內(nèi)獲取調(diào)用該方法的類并非直接操作,需要借助堆棧跟蹤信息。本文將闡述如何在JDK 17及以上版本中實(shí)現(xiàn)這一功能,并提供可運(yùn)行的代碼示例。 核心方法是利用Thread.curren...
Python中如何調(diào)試程序?
調(diào)試python程序可以使用pdb、ide和打印日志等方法。1.使用pdb設(shè)置斷點(diǎn),實(shí)時(shí)互動(dòng)調(diào)試。2.ide如pycharm和vs code提供可視化調(diào)試功能。3.打印日志和斷言語(yǔ)句幫助快速調(diào)試,異常處理增強(qiáng)代碼健壯性...